Engine dies sporadically!!

Need any Feedback or Suggestions!
Problem:
My '88 5-speed dies sporadically while driving from 45min to 3+ hours.
The RPM's Drop and it looses power causing me to pull over. (It does not always happen. More often after a rain.) When I flutter the gas pedal it intermittently causes the RPM's to increase and then it falls off. Idles rough and usually dies. Thought it might be water in the tank/lines. Replaced the Fuel Filter numerous times, Installed new tank as well as an in-line Fuel/Water Separator (Seemed to clear it up for a while.) Drained the Separator and no indication of H2O.
Replaced: Coil, Plugs, Wires, Cap/Rotor and waterproofed the Cap. (Cap was dry on the dying occasions.) Cleaned and emery clothed Rotor/Cap contacts. Changed Fuel filters, Drained the Fuel/H2O separator. No H2O. Roadside Triage done with engine off, about 5 min. Engine starts right up and it seems to clear up the problem for a while BUT it returns.
